The No. 4 Alabama Crimson Tide and No. 3 Georgia Bulldogs are set to face off in the 2018 CFB National Championship on Monday night at Mercedes-Benz Stadium in Atlanta, Georgia. The Crimson Tide are in search of their fifth national title under head coach Nick Saban, who can personally tie Paul "Bear" Bryant for most titles won by a single coach with a victory. The Bulldogs are searching for their first national title since 1980. The SEC rivals have not met since October 3, 2015. This will be the first time Saban faces former assistant and Georgia head coach Kirby Smart. Saban is 11-0 all-time against his former assistants.
